Milk Low Sodium Fluid contains 61 calories per 100 grams. Of these calories, 12 come from protein, 18 from carbohydrates, and 32 from fat.
Milk Low Sodium Fluid provides 3.1g of protein per 100g, which is 6% of the Daily Value. This makes it relatively low in protein.
Milk Low Sodium Fluid is a notable source of vitamin B12 (0.4mcg) per 100g serving. These values represent 10% or more of the recommended Daily Value.
Milk Low Sodium Fluid is classified under Dairy and Egg Products in the USDA FoodData Central database. This category groups foods with similar nutritional characteristics and culinary uses.
